Sandman Sports, a Cincinnati-based sports entertainment company, has officially launched The Edge, a new AI-powered sports prediction and analytics platform designed to give bettors deeper insight into the numbers behind the market. The announcement, made on September 1, 2026, signals a significant step in the integration of artificial intelligence into sports betting, offering users a tool that emphasizes value identification rather than simply providing picks.
The Edge distinguishes itself by delivering daily NFL picks, college football picks, NBA picks, MLB picks, NHL picks, and player prop predictions. It achieves this by comparing predictive analytics against current sports betting odds and market data. This approach allows the platform to highlight potential value bets that might otherwise be overlooked, providing users with a comprehensive research tool that combines AI sports predictions, betting trends, live odds, player analysis, and market insights in one place.
One of the key features of The Edge is its confidence rating system and its discipline to pass on plays when the model doesn’t identify enough value. This is a critical differentiator in an industry where many services focus on volume rather than accuracy. By incorporating a PASS mechanism, The Edge aims to build trust with users by avoiding forced predictions when the data doesn't support a wager.

Sandman Sports, founded by three friends who shared a passion for sports and fantasy contests, saw a gap in the market for a platform that was more creative and flexible. The company has built a reputation for creating customizable private contests for friends, family, coworkers, and organizations, and now extends its offerings to AI-driven insights through The Edge.
